Title :
Efficiency measurement of an underwater acoustic transducer using LabVIEW

Abstract :
Electro-acoustic efficiency of an underwater transducer is defined as the ratio of the acoustical radiated power to the electrical input power within a defined frequency band [3]. This measurement is important because of its significance in specifying the quality of a transducer. This paper describes the implementation of LabVIEW program and subsequent measurements undertaken in order to quantify the efficiency of a spherical omni directional underwater transducer.
